Thank you for having us, Vets Returning Home!

On Saturday, May 18th, 2019, Sterling Insurance Group employees gathered at Vets Returning Home in Roseville, Michigan to shop, prepare and serve a delicious breakfast spread to veterans. The goal of Vets Returning Home is simple: to end chronic homelessness among veterans in our communities. Their mission is complex, requiring more than putting a roof over the veterans’ heads. It requires an approach that address the “total veteran” and his needs. Vets Returning Home comes with a full range of support services including meals, job training, substance abuse and other changes faced by veterans. They help veterans re-gain control of their lives.

This is the second time team members have volunteered at VRH, thanks to the internal philanthropy group at the agency: Sterling Cares Committee. This time, the group was able to serve about 25 veterans breakfast, which included eggs, sausage and pancakes as well as coffee and fresh orange juice.
